Abstract
This application discloses a kind of dicode equipment complex, including, for unreeling the first unreeling structure of the outer membrane for carrying label and Quick Response Code;For unreeling the second unreeling structure of inner layer film;For the coating mechanism of gluing to be carried out to the outer membrane during unreeling;For the outer membrane and the inner layer film to be combined into the composite structure of composite package film;And for according to the Quick Response Code on the outer membrane to carrying out endowed endowed mechanism on the inner layer film;For wind it is endowed after composite package film rolling-up mechanism.The dicode equipment complex that the application provides, can packaging film combined efficiency it is high, it is compound after packaging film there is dicode, and dicode is corresponding, and antifalse effect is good.

Background technology
Packaging bag refers to the sack for packing various articles for use, makes goods convenience in transport in the process of circulation is produced, easily
Storage, is widely used in daily life and industrial production.Packaging bag is broadly divided into plastic packaging bag and papery bag according to material
Pack.
Plastic packaging bag, it is a kind of using plastics as raw material, the packaging bag for various articles for use in production and living.Conventional
Plastic packaging bag is mostly that polyethylene film is made, and the film is nontoxic, therefore can be used for containing food.
Conventional is used for packaged food plastic packaging bag, is such as used for the packaging bag for packing salt, in preparation process, it is necessary to right
Packaging bag is labelled, and what is labeled can be the mark and pattern of company.
With the development in epoch, in order to improve the anti-counterfeiting performance of product, Quick Response Code can be sprayed in packaging bag.Prior art
In, what the spraying of the compound and Quick Response Code of packaging film was independently carried out, cause the low production efficiency of packaging film.

Embodiment
Before the dicode equipment complex provided the utility model embodiment is described in detail, first to existing packaging bag
Preparation be briefly described.
Packaging bag is formed by the cutting fitting to composite package film.Before the step is carried out, outside composite package film
Film is set in rolls with inner membrance, wherein, label and Quick Response Code are carried on outer membrane, label described herein can be LOGO, also may be used
To be pattern;Inner membrance can be aluminium foil layer or PE films, can also be composite bed of the aluminium foil layer with PE films after compound.

Please as shown in Figure 1 to Figure 3, the utility model embodiment provides a kind of dicode equipment complex, including, for unreeling band
There is the first unreeling structure 11 of the outer membrane 1 of label and Quick Response Code;For unreeling the second unreeling structure 21 of inner layer film 2;With
In the coating mechanism 3 of the outside progress of tunic 1 gluing during unreeling;It is compound for outer membrane 1 to be combined into inner layer film 2
The composite structure 5 of packaging film 4;And for carrying out endowed endowed machine according on the inside tunic 2 of Quick Response Code on outer membrane 1
Structure 6;For wind it is endowed after composite package film 4 rolling-up mechanism 7.
The dicode equipment complex that the utility model embodiment provides, the first unreeling structure 11 unreel outer membrane 1, and second puts
Volume mechanism 21 unreels inner layer film 2, and the outside tunic 1 during unreeling of coating mechanism 3 carries out gluing, then by composite structure
Outer membrane 1 and inner layer film 2 are combined into composite package film 4 by 5, by endowed mechanism 6 according to the Quick Response Code inner layer on outer membrane 1
Carried out on film 2 it is endowed, finally by rolling-up mechanism 7 will be endowed after composite package film 4 wound, compared with prior art
Compared with first, because the packaging film after compound carries Quick Response Code and coding corresponding with Quick Response Code, therefore, antifalse effect is good;Its
Two, due to composite package film it is compound and endowed it is disposable complete, it is compound with endowed efficiency high therefore, it is possible to packaging film.
In the utility model embodiment, in addition to haulage gear 8 is unreeled, unreel haulage gear 8 and be used for auxiliary traction first
Outer membrane 1 on unreeling structure 11.
The setting of Zheng's haulage gear 8 is put, unreeling for outer membrane 1 on the first unreeling structure 11 can be helped out, from
And make it that unreeling for the claddingmode 1 on the first unreeling structure 11 is more smooth, effectively avoid outer membrane 1 from going out during unreeling
Existing deformation.
Specifically, unreeling haulage gear 8 includes auxiliary drive roll 81 and auxiliary pressure roller 82, and outer membrane 1 is in auxiliary actively
Between roller 81 and auxiliary pressure roller 82.The outer membrane 1 unreeled from the first unreeling structure 11 is pressed through auxiliary drive roll 81 and auxiliary
Between roller 82, by aiding in drive roll 81 and aiding in the frictional force between pressure roller 82 and outer membrane 1 to drive outer membrane 1 to move.
The dicode equipment complex that the utility model embodiment provides, in addition to drying mechanism 9, drying mechanism 9 are used for applying
Outer membrane 1 after glue carries out drying and processing.
Drying and processing described herein refers to, the outer membrane 1 after gluing is tentatively dried, after preliminary drying, outer layer
Glue is carried on film 1, but glue is with viscosity.
The composite structure 5 of the utility model embodiment, including pressing drive roll 51 with pressing pressure roller 52, pressing pressure roller 52 with
Gap between pressing drive roll 51 be can adjust, and composite package film 4 is between pressing pressure roller 52 and pressing drive roll 51.
Outer membrane 1 carries out at composite structure 5 compound with inner layer film 2, passes through the pressing drive roll 51 and pressure of composite structure 5
The effect of effect between combined pressure roller 52, the in addition glue on outer membrane 1 so that outer membrane 1 is pressed together on one with inner layer film 2
Rise, complete compound.
Wherein, the gap for pressing pressure roller 52 and pressing between drive roll 51 can adjust, and can adjust according to the actual needs
Press pressure roller 52 and press the gap between drive roll 52, so as to ensure that outer membrane 1 obtains with inner layer film 2 in recombination process
It is good by the balance between property and good plyability, compound efficiency can not only be improved, and can improve compound
The compound quality of packaging film 4.
As a preferred embodiment, in the utility model embodiment, pressing pressure roller 52 and pressing drive roll 51 it
Between gap it is adjustable specifically, the rotating shaft of pressing pressure roller 52 is be hinged by connector 14 with frame 13, also cut with scissors in frame 13
Extensible member 15 is connected to, the telescopic end and connector 14 of extensible member 15 are be hinged.
The telescopic end of extensible member 15 stretches out, and is rotated with follower link 14 around the point being hinged with frame 13, in the process, Gu
The pressing pressure roller 52 on connector 14 is scheduled on close to pressing drive roll 51, pressure roller 52 is pressed and presses the gap between drive roll 51
Diminishing, outer membrane 1 increases with the power that inner layer film 2 presses, and composite effect improves, but simultaneously, in recombination process, outer membrane 1, internal layer
Frictional force between film 2 and pressing pressure roller 52, pressing drive roll 51 increases, and is limited by property;On the contrary, it is fixed on connector 14
On pressing pressure roller 52 away from pressing drive roll 51, press pressure roller 52 and press drive roll 51 between gap increase, outer membrane 1
Reduce with the power that inner layer film 2 presses, composite effect is reduced, but simultaneously, in recombination process, outer membrane 1, inner layer film 2 and pressing are pressed
Frictional force between roller 52, pressing drive roll 51 reduces, and is improved by property.
In the utility model embodiment, endowed mechanism 6, including, Quick Response Code recognizer component 61, code generator 62 and spray
Component 63 is printed, Quick Response Code identifies that 61 components are used to read the Quick Response Code on composite package film 4, and code generator 62 is used for according to two
The Quick Response Code generation coding that dimension code recognizer component 61 is read, spray printing component 63 are used for coding spray printing in composite package film 4.
Endowed mechanism 6 uses said structure, can ensure that Quick Response Code corresponds with coding, so that each packaging bag
With dicode, so as to improve the anti-counterfeiting performance of each packaging bag.
In the utility model embodiment, in addition to verification agency 10, verification agency 10 is used for check code and Quick Response Code
Corresponding relation.
The setting of verification agency 10, the corresponding relation between Quick Response Code and coding can be verified, it is every so as to ensure
Quick Response Code and the correctness of coding one-to-one relationship in individual packaging bag.
